Social Media Platforms to Connect with Players

For those looking to connect with fellow Fortnite players, social media platforms offer a great opportunity to find like-minded individuals. Here are some popular platforms where you can find players to squad up with:

Discord

Discord is a popular communication platform specifically designed for gamers. It offers a variety of servers, including ones dedicated to Fortnite, where you can connect with other players. Discord servers often have channels for specific topics, such as finding a squad, sharing strategies, and discussing game updates.

To get started, simply download the Discord app and create an account. Then, search for Fortnite-related servers using the server browser or by typing “Fortnite” in the search bar. Once you join a server, you can introduce yourself and start interacting with other members.

Reddit

Reddit is a massive online community where users can share content and discuss various topics, including Fortnite. The platform has several subreddits dedicated to Fortnite, such as r/FortniteCompetitive, r/Fortnite, and r/FortniteBR. These subreddits are great places to find like-minded players, ask questions, and share strategies.

To join the conversation, create a Reddit account and search for Fortnite-related subreddits. You can also use the search bar to find specific topics, like “Fortnite squads” or “Fortnite teammates.” Once you join a subreddit, you can participate in discussions and interact with other members.

Twitter

Twitter is a popular social media platform where users can share short messages and interact with others. Many Fortnite players use Twitter to share their game experiences, connect with others, and find teammates. To find players on Twitter, search for Fortnite-related hashtags, such as #Fortnite or #FortniteSquads.

You can also follow popular Fortnite players, streamers, and content creators, as they often share updates and interact with their followers. Additionally, you can join Fortnite-related Twitter chats or participate in discussions using specific hashtags to connect with other players.

Joining a Gaming Guild or Clan

Joining a gaming guild or clan is a great way to find players to squad up with in Fortnite. Guilds and clans are groups of players who share a common interest in playing games together, and they often have a wide range of skill levels.

When looking for a guild or clan to join, it’s important to consider a few things. First, make sure that the guild or clan is active and has regular events or matches. Second, check to see if the guild or clan has a good reputation among players. Third, make sure that the guild or clan has players at a similar skill level as you.

To join a guild or clan, you can look for them on online gaming communities or social media platforms. You can also check out gaming forums and websites, such as the official Fortnite website, to find guilds or clans that are recruiting new members.

Once you find a guild or clan that you’re interested in joining, you’ll need to follow their application process. This may include filling out an application form or speaking with a member of the guild or clan leadership.

Overall, joining a gaming guild or clan is a great way to find players to squad up with in Fortnite. Not only will you have the opportunity to play with other players, but you’ll also have access to resources and support from more experienced players in the guild or clan.

Establishing Communication Channels

Effective communication is crucial for any successful gaming experience, and this is especially true when it comes to building and maintaining a Fortnite squad. In order to establish strong communication channels, it is important to take a few key steps:

  1. Choose the Right Communication Platform: There are a variety of communication platforms available for gamers, including Discord, Teamspeak, and Skype. It is important to choose a platform that is reliable, easy to use, and has the features you need.
  2. Set Up Your Account: Once you have chosen a communication platform, it is important to set up your account. This includes creating a unique username, setting up your profile, and configuring your settings.
  3. Invite Your Squad: After you have set up your account, it is time to invite your squad to join you on the platform. This can be done by sending out invitations via email, social media, or in-game messaging.
  4. Establish Ground Rules: In order to ensure that everyone is on the same page, it is important to establish some ground rules for your communication channels. This includes setting expectations for behavior, establishing schedules for when everyone will be available to play, and determining how decisions will be made.
  5. Use Voice and Text Chat: In addition to text chat, it is important to use voice chat to communicate with your squad. This allows you to communicate more effectively and can help to build a stronger sense of camaraderie among team members.

By following these steps, you can establish strong communication channels with your Fortnite squad, which will help to improve your gaming experience and increase your chances of success.

Scheduling Regular Games and Practice Sessions

Establishing a regular game schedule is essential for any successful squad. Consistent practice sessions allow players to develop their skills, communicate more effectively, and strategize better as a team. Here are some tips for scheduling regular games and practice sessions:

  • Choose a specific day and time: To make it easier for everyone to commit, pick a consistent day and time for your practice sessions and games. This will give everyone something to look forward to and help ensure that everyone can attend.
  • Use online tools: Utilize online tools like Google Calendar or a group chat to coordinate schedules and keep everyone informed about upcoming practice sessions and games. This will help eliminate any confusion and make it easier for everyone to stay on the same page.
  • Mix it up: While having a consistent schedule is important, it’s also crucial to mix things up and keep your squad engaged. Try rotating game modes or adding in some friendly scrimmages to keep things interesting and help prevent burnout.
  • Make it fun: Remember that playing Fortnite should be fun! Don’t put too much pressure on yourself or your squad to perform perfectly. Instead, focus on having a good time and improving your skills together.
